About Me


For Greater Good is a Belgium-based ambient music project, trying to describe the world of today by means of ambient soundscapes mixed with everyday samples.
Members are Izzy (compositions, synth, vocals) and samdevos (synth, noise, loops, vocals), and regularly features guest musicians.
The sound is often gloomy, sometimes uplifting, but always with a sparkle of hope for the future.
Releases:
"Lethargy" - 6-track demo-CD 2004
"Le Jugement du Roi en Jaune" - song features on "All my dead friends" - Compilation by Cold Meat Industry 2006
"Rush Hour" - song features on "From Bedroom to Headroom - Compilation by Homerecording.be forum 2007
"Rush Hour" - song features on "Till Dawn Do Us Part 07" - Compilation by Dead By Dawn 2007
Previous Concerts:
2007-04-21 : Rock Wemmel-festival, Wemmel (B)
2007-02-24 : JH De Moeve, Lier (B)
2007-02-17 : Goudvishal, Arnhem (NL) (with "Rome" and "The Protagonist" ),
2006-03-03 : Ancienne Belgique, Brussels (B) (FRONT 242 25th anniversary weekend)
2005-04-29 : CC Luchtbal, Antwerp (B) (with "Death In June")
